The Swedish-based FKAB Marine Design has been chosen by a European shipowner as the ship designer for the newbuilding project of four 41.000 dwt MR tankers, which will be built at the shipyard Xiamen heavy industries in China.

The design named FKAB T67 is a Tier III product and chemical tanker (IMO II & III) vessel for worldwide operation, where special attention is taken to optimize hull lines including the patented F-bow resulting in energy savings and reduction in CO2 emissions.

The four tankers will be equipped with one medium speed engine coupled to a controllable pitch propeller and a shaft generator, with a battery pack and shore connection for supply of green electricity during port operation.

The four MR tankers will be 41,000 dwt, 199.00 m length overall, 32.20 m beam, 12.00 m scantling draft, design speed of 13 knots at 16 tons fuel consumption per day and with ice-class 1B, as FKAB Marine Design notes.
